Many moons ago I was involved in vehicle engineering training at a TA unit and was tasked to do an exercise along the lines of scrap heap challenge where teams had to build some sort highly mobile vehicle out of scrap cars and build a weapon system to fire paint balls, as part of the build up to the exercise I worked through possible solutions to ensure that the task was achievable with the scrap we were providing, I built a compressed air cannon based around old fire extinguishers which will stand pressures up to and in excess of 200psi and squaddies being squaddies didn't just try out the paint balls as ammunition but various other choice items Smile, had a max range of a couple hundred meters and possibly lethal out 75m or so, no real accuracy, but used on mass or blunder buss style would certainly make people reconsider their opptions.
Using compressed air as a propellant has mostly been over looked, but anything is possible just look at some of the pumpkin cannons that our friends over the pond like to build.
Interestingly the solutions that the teams came up with on the exercise were quite varied, but all worked to some degree and that was with just a couple of days to complete the task.

We once built a SCUBA tank powered paintball machinegun mounted in a sidecar for a Harley-Davidson police motorcycle and fired with hand controls by the motorman, which fired "paintballs" filled with a mixture of CS gas and pepper spray for riot control. Effective range of the gun was over 100 metres, but the firing force was so great that about 20% of the projectiles cracked. corkscrewed and streamed agent during an erratic, shorter flight, which overall produced an enhanced area effect. Experiments were also done freezing the projectiles to reduce rupture, and glancing them off the pavement, in front of the target area to disperse the agent, which worked very well, but if the gun was fired directly at someone within a short range of 25 metres or so, its 300 fps velocity was potentially lethal.

DC Metropolitan Police still have one. I don't know where the others went...
